Historic Temples of Rajasthan: Spiritual Legacy of Rajput Kings

Rajasthan, known for its majestic forts and palaces, also holds a rich spiritual heritage. The historic temples of Rajasthan showcase the deep devotion of Rajput kings, blending artistic grandeur with religious significance. These temples, built over centuries, continue to attract pilgrims and history enthusiasts alike.

1. Eklingji Temple – The Royal Deity of Mewar

Located near Udaipur, Eklingji Temple serves as the primary deity of the Mewar rulers. Constructed in the 8th century by Bappa Rawal, this temple is dedicated to Lord Shiva. The stunning four-faced black marble idol, surrounded by 108 smaller shrines, highlights the Rajput dynasty’s devotion to Shaivism.

2. Ranakpur Jain Temple – A Marvel in White Marble

Ranakpur Jain Temple, built in the 15th century under the patronage of Rana Kumbha, stands as one of India’s most spectacular Jain temples. With 1,444 intricately carved marble pillars, each unique in design, the temple is an architectural masterpiece and a center for spiritual reflection.

3. Dilwara Temples – The Finest Example of Jain Architecture

Nestled in Mount Abu, the Dilwara Temples, built between the 11th and 13th centuries, represent the peak of marble craftsmanship. Rajput rulers commissioned these temples, showcasing detailed carvings that depict Jain teachings and mythology. Pilgrims and art lovers admire the delicate beauty of these temples.

4. Brahma Temple, Pushkar – A Rare Shrine of the Creator

The Brahma Temple in Pushkar remains one of the few temples dedicated to Lord Brahma. Rajput kings contributed to its restoration, ensuring its place as a revered pilgrimage site. The annual Pushkar Fair attracts thousands of devotees and tourists, adding to its spiritual charm.

5. Govind Dev Ji Temple – The Royal Temple of Jaipur

Located within the City Palace complex, Govind Dev Ji Temple holds special significance for Jaipur’s royal family. Maharaja Sawai Jai Singh II installed the idol, believed to have been personally worshipped by Lord Krishna’s great-grandson. Devotees gather here for vibrant Aarti ceremonies, making it a cultural and religious landmark.

6. Karni Mata Temple – The Legendary Rat Temple

The Karni Mata Temple in Deshnok, known for its sacred rats, showcases Rajasthan’s unique traditions. Built by Rajput rulers, the temple honors Karni Mata, a revered sage. Thousands of devotees visit to seek blessings, embracing its mystical and historical importance.

7. Osian Temples – The Desert’s Spiritual Gems

Osian, often called the “Khajuraho of Rajasthan,” houses beautifully sculpted Hindu and Jain temples. Rajput kings of the Pratihara dynasty built these temples between the 8th and 11th centuries. The Sun Temple and Sachiya Mata Temple remain the most significant, attracting devotees and historians.

The Rajput Connection: Faith and Architecture

Rajput kings played a crucial role in temple construction, blending faith with artistic expression. These temples were not just places of worship but also symbols of power, culture, and devotion. They reflect a legacy that continues to inspire spiritual seekers and history lovers.

Conclusion

The historic temples of Rajasthan represent the spiritual devotion and artistic excellence of Rajput kings. From the sacred halls of Eklingji to the marble wonders of Dilwara, each temple tells a story of faith, tradition, and royal patronage. Visiting these temples offers a glimpse into Rajasthan’s rich cultural heritage.
